Liverpool boss Hodgson joins Wickham transfer battle

Liverpool boss Roy Hodgson has joined the scramble for Ipswich Town starlet Connor Wickham.

The People says Hodgson set to ask the Anfield money men to offer Ipswich £8.5 million.

Wickham - an England youth international who helped the Under-17s to the European Championship crown in May - has also been watched by Arsenal's Arsene Wenger and Tottenham's Harry Redknapp.

Hodgson had him watched last season and spoke with his advisors about a move to Fulham. They told him they would hold out to see if one of the Premier League's top six came in ... and now Hodgson is in a position to offer him that move.

Redknapp has had one bid of 5 million pounds rejected by Ipswich, but he is ready to go in again at £8 million. Wenger, too, is ready to make a move.
